ceph分布式存储之(硬件准备&规划篇)

Red Hat Ceph Storage 与社区版对应关系

    Red Hat Ceph Storage 3  Ceph Luminous(12.2.x)
    Red Hat Ceph Storage 4  Ceph Nautilus(14.2.x)
    Red Hat Ceph Storage 5  Ceph Pacific(16.2.x)
    Red Hat Ceph Storage 6  Ceph Quincy(17.2.x)

ceph服务器-硬件必要设置

    1、cpu电源管理-务必使用性能模式(在bios中设置)
    2、bios电池务必保证用新的,能正常充放电
    3、除系统盘外,osd盘不要使用raid。若有raid卡请设置为JBOD模式
    4、bios关闭numa,或者系统内关闭numa
    5、尽量使用相同类型的磁盘作为osd,避免木桶效应(相同大小、相同容量)(容量实在不能保证一致,必要时可以先对磁盘进行分区)
    6、网卡速率:10G及以上

网络带宽选择

10G起步,可以双10G起lacp

在 1 GB  以太网网络中复制 1 TB 数据需要 3  小时,3 TB 需要 9 小时
在 10 GB 以太网网络中复制 1 TB 数据需要 20 分钟,3 TB 需要 1 小时

硬盘模式(raid、jbod、裸盘)

  • 问1:为什么ceph存储建议不使用raid
  • 答1:raid可能会导致容量浪费、raid降级会导致集群出现严重的性能问题、raid不好维护
  • 问2:没办法主板自带sas卡,不作raid不能识别硬盘
  • 答2:那没办法了,做单盘raid0吧(建议将raid的cache缓存模式置为write-back回写)。要是sas卡支持jbod,就做成jbod(jbod模式不能启用write-back,默认禁止了的)【换服务器也是条路】
  • 问3:那ceph应该使用什么硬盘模式
  • 答3:直接使用裸盘
  • 问4:若将raid 的缓存模式设置为 write-back,需要注意什么
  • 答4:使用wirte-back ,需要保证raid卡的BBU是全新的并且能正常充放电
  • 问5:为什么jbod模式默认禁用wirte-back,也无法启用回写
  • 答5:这是合理的设置,jbod模式使多个磁盘链接到一个控制器,在这种情况下,回写缓存可能成为 I/O 争用的根源。由于 JBOD 禁用回写缓存,因此在这种情况下非常理想。使用 JBOD 模式的优势之一是可以轻松添加或更换驱动器,然后在物理插入后立即将驱动器暴露给操作系统。
声明:本文为原创,作者为 辣条①号,转载时请保留本声明及附带文章链接:https://boke.wsfnk.com/archives/1124.html
谢谢你请我吃辣条谢谢你请我吃辣条

如果文章对你有帮助,欢迎点击上方按钮打赏作者

最后编辑于:2023/4/21作者: 辣条①号

现在在做什么? 接下来打算做什么? 你的目标什么? 期限还有多少? 进度如何? 不负遇见,不谈亏欠!

暂无评论

发表回复

您的电子邮箱地址不会被公开。 必填项已用*标注

arrow grin ! ? cool roll eek evil razz mrgreen smile oops lol mad twisted wink idea cry shock neutral sad ???

文章目录